Responsibilities:

  • Responsible for preparing the donor, donor area, and equipment for the pheresis process.
  • Prepares the autopheresis machine for the pheresis process.
  • Monitors the donor and the pheresis process, responds to specific alarms or signals that may occur during the process.
  • Disconnects the donor when the process is complete.
  • Maintains alertness and awareness to any reaction donor may have during or after the pheresis process and notifies appropriate staff.
  • Uses Personal Digital Assistant (PDA) to record incidents that occur during the pheresis process, such as machine alerts and alarms, volume variances, and donor adverse events.
  • Uses PDA to link equipment and soft goods used in the pheresis process to the appropriate donor.
  • Alerts Group Leader or Supervisor of donor flow issues.
  • Ensures the accurate recording of donor data in the electronic donor information management system as outlined in the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).

CSL Plasma operates one of the world's largest and most sophisticated plasma collection networks, with over 350 plasma collection centers in the U.S., Europe, and China. Headquartered in Boca Raton, Florida, CSL Plasma is a subsidiary of CSL Behring, a global biotherapeutics business and a member of CSL. Plasma collected at CSL Plasma facilities is used by CSL Behring for the sole purpose of manufacturing lifesaving plasma-derived therapies for people in more than 100 countries. The parent company, CSL, headquartered in Melbourne, Australia, employs 32,000 people.
